A grieving young girl and a boisterous, moped-riding cat put aside their personality differences to go on a magical journey to honour her lost mother in this freewheeling anime adventure.


11-year-old Karin isn’t happy when her father leaves her at her grandfather’s temple. She's even more unhappy when she's left in the care of her grandfather's cat Anzu, a giant talking cat that rides a moped and spends a bit too much time gambling. Although a disastrous match at first, the two bond through Karin's wish to be with her deceased mother once again on the anniversary of her death. Together, this unlikely duo set off on an extraordinary, magical journey, where they even find themselves on the path down to the underworld itself!

Our core film programme takes place at the beautiful Hyde Park Picture House, a longtime collaborator and friend of Leeds Young Film Festival. HPPH regularly spotlights family-friendly cinema with their Hyde and Seek programme, from magnificent animations to spellbinding classics.
